Diy Vs. Professional Painting: Which Is The Best Option For You?

As you prepare to apply a fresh coat of paint to your home or commercial property, there are several crucial factors to consider that can ultimately determine the success of the project. These factors include the financial implications, ensuring the safety of all involved, and the convenience of the process. In addition, one must also contemplate the daunting question of whether to undertake the task solo or enlist the services of a professional painting company. By thoughtfully weighing these considerations, you can make an informed decision and guarantee a spectacular outcome that will leave you and your guests in awe.

1. DIY Vs Professional: Cost
Undertaking a painting project for your house can potentially lead to cost savings, but it ultimately depends on your individual circumstances. The primary expenses associated with such an endeavor include paint materials, brushes, and protective equipment. However, the do-it-yourself approach can result in an unpolished and unrefined finish, leaving surfaces looking messy and requiring additional efforts to correct. On the other hand, investing in the services of an experienced painter, while slightly pricier, ensures a flawless result every time. Professional painters meticulously plan and prepare for each project, conducting inspections and priming surfaces to ensure they are free of any blemishes, such as dirt, broken walls, rotting timber, or structural defects. In the event that an abnormality is detected, they possess the necessary knowledge and skills to address the issue promptly. Precise attention to detail is a hallmark of these skilled artisans, ensuring that every stroke of their brush contributes to a beautiful and perfect finish.

2. DIY Vs Professional: Convenience
Painting your house on your own can be a tempting option as it means you won't have to rely on outside help or deal with incompetent merchants. However, it can be a time-consuming and exhausting task, taking up hours or even days of your valuable time.

Hiring a professional contractor to carry out the job can help you save time and eliminate the hassle of buying supplies and completing the painting task yourself. Experts bring their own tools and complete the job efficiently, ensuring that your freshly painted walls are prepared and completed quickly.

One of the most significant advantages of hiring professional painters is that they bring their own supplies with them and take everything away when they leave, leaving you with a neat and tidy home without the worry of used or dirty equipment. You'll be left with a perfectly painted house that you and your family will enjoy for years to come.

3. DIY Vs Professional: Safety
Embarking on a painting project without the necessary expertise can lead to unforeseen complications. Despite one's best efforts, preparations may not always go according to plan. In truth, the do-it-yourself approach can prove to be much more challenging than anticipated, and mishaps are more likely to occur if one has never attempted such a task before.

Painting the interior of a house may require reaching high ceilings or placing a ladder on uneven surfaces, which can be hazardous. Accidents resulting from such situations may lead to paint spillage, or worse, bodily injuries. To ensure a safe and successful outcome, it is recommended that you hire a professional painter who possesses all the necessary equipment, materials, supplies, and expertise required for the job.

Professional painters have undergone extensive training, and they possess the necessary knowledge to carry out the task in a safe and efficient manner. They are also fully insured, providing you with peace of mind in the unlikely event of any unforeseen circumstances arising during the painting process.
